import { createHash } from 'crypto'
import {
assoc,
camelCase,
cloneDeep,
identity,
isPlainObject,
lowerFirst,
upperFirst,
} from 'lodash/fp'
import isPromise from 'p-is-promise'
import stringify from 'json-stringify-safe'
// Default parent ID for all nodes.
const DEFAULT_PARENT_ID = `__SOURCE__`
// Node fields used internally by Gatsby.
const RESTRICTED_NODE_FIELDS = [
`id`,
`children`,
`parent`,
`fields`,
`internal`,
]
// Generates an MD5 hash from a string.
const digest = str =>
createHash(`md5`)
.update(str)
.digest(`hex`)
// Generates an MD5 hash of an object and assign it to the internal.contentDigest key.
const withDigest = obj =>
assoc([`internal`, `contentDigest`], digest(stringify(obj)), obj)
// Returns node helpers for creating new nodes.
const createNodeHelpers = (options = {}) => {
if (!isPlainObject(options))
throw new Error(
`Options must be an object. An argument of type ${typeof options} was provided.`,
)
if (
typeof options.sourceId !== `undefined` &&
typeof options.sourceId !== `string`
)
throw new Error(
`options.sourceId must be a string. A value of type ${typeof options.sourceId} was provided.`,
)
if (typeof options.typePrefix !== `string`)
throw new Error(
`options.typePrefix must be a string. A value of type ${typeof options.typePrefix} was provided.`,
)
if (
typeof options.conflictFieldPrefix !== `undefined` &&
typeof options.conflictFieldPrefix !== `string`
)
throw new Error(
`options.conflictFieldPrefix must be a string. A value of type ${typeof options.conflictFieldPrefix} was provided.`,
)
const {
sourceId = DEFAULT_PARENT_ID,
typePrefix,
conflictFieldPrefix = lowerFirst(typePrefix),
} = options
// Generates a node ID from a given type and node ID.
const generateNodeId = (type, id) =>
`${typePrefix}__${upperFirst(camelCase(type))}__${id}`
// Generates a node type name from a given type.
const generateTypeName = type =>
upperFirst(camelCase(`${typePrefix} ${type}`))
// Prefixes conflicting node fields.
const prefixConflictingKeys = obj => {
Object.keys(obj).forEach(key => {
if (RESTRICTED_NODE_FIELDS.includes(key)) {
obj[conflictFieldPrefix + upperFirst(key)] = obj[key]
delete obj[key]
}
})
return obj
}
// Creates a node factory with a given type and middleware processor.
const createNodeFactory = (type, middleware = identity) => (
obj,
overrides = {},
) => {
// if (!isPlainObject(obj))
// throw new Error(
// `The source object must be a plain object. An argument of type "${typeof obj}" was provided.`,
// )
// if (!isPlainObject(overrides))
// throw new Error(
// `Node overrides must be a plain object. An argument of type "${typeof overrides}" was provided.`,
// )
const clonedObj = cloneDeep(obj)
const safeObj = prefixConflictingKeys(clonedObj)
let node = {
...safeObj,
id: generateNodeId(type, obj.id),
parent: sourceId,
children: [],
internal: {
type: generateTypeName(type),
},
}
node = middleware(node)
if (isPromise(node))
return node.then(resolvedNode =>
withDigest({
...resolvedNode,
...overrides,
}),
)
return withDigest({
...node,
...overrides,
})
}
return {
createNodeFactory,
generateNodeId,
generateTypeName,
}
}
export default createNodeHelpers
